When ice starts to form on the coil, the compressor will stop operating while the fan continues to operate.
The coil will begin to warm to the surrounding air temperature. When the coil's temperature rises above 38° F, the compressor is restarted and heating resumes.
If the coil's temperature remains below 38° F, the compressor will remain off.

Does the display say "Defrosting"?
